What “Structured, Supportive” Really Means

Welcome to Bridgeport Recovery House — Men. We’re a structured, non-clinical transitional sober living community in Bridgeport’s East/North End built for men who are serious about change. Your housing here is intentionally linked to care and work: we coordinate Intensive Outpatient Treatment (IOP) or Partial Hospitalization (PHP) with our clinical partner—typically within 24–48 hours of move-in—so momentum never stalls. Whether you’re pursuing Alcohol Treatment, Opiate Treatment, or broader Drug Rehab goals, you’ll live in a stable, substance-free home with clear expectations, practical support, and a weekly rhythm designed for recovery and employment.

Here’s what to expect from day one:

  • Safe, substance-free housing
    A clean, accountable environment with staff support, roommate guidelines, and shared spaces. No drugs or alcohol on site, ever. We use random UDS and breathalyzers to protect the house for everyone.

  • Immediate clinical on-ramp
    We’ll help you start or resume IOP (Intensive Outpatient Treatment) or PHP (Partial Hospitalization) with our licensed clinical partner—often within 24–48 hours—and coordinate MAT (methadone, buprenorphine/Suboxone®, naltrexone/Vivitrol®) when clinically appropriate.

  • Recovery-to-Work (R2W) pathway
    Our R2W program runs between therapy sessions so treatment stays first. You’ll get job-readiness coaching, ServSafe and OSHA-10 training, and introductions to local employers in catering/hospitality, janitorial/facilities, manufacturing, warehouse, and landscaping—with support through your first 30/60/90 days on the job.

  • Structure that supports success
    A consistent weekly schedule, curfew (set hours; work exceptions require prior approval), quiet hours, and chore rotations (bathrooms M/W/F, kitchens daily, weekly deep clean). Adult visitors only during posted hours with sign-in; no minors on the property at any time.

  • Community and accountability
    House meetings, peer support, and one-on-one check-ins with staff. We’re firm and fair—focused on safety, progress, and your long-term stability.

Who thrives here?


Individuals 25+ who are ready to live substance-free, engage in IOP/PHP (or start within 48 hours), and either working or ready to work. If you can commit to a sober home with curfew, random testing, and a no drugs/no alcohol standard, you’ll find momentum, structure, and a team invested in your success.
